At the UPMC Division of Vascular Surgery , … how to study wildlife photographyWebApr 29, 2014 · When a blood clot forms in the deep veins of the body, it is called deep vein thrombosis (DVT). DVT occurs most commonly in the leg; however, it can occur anywhere in the body, such as the veins in the arm, abdomen, pelvis, and around the brain.
